What does "kinky" truly mean?

When people talk about something being "kinky" in the context of human intimacy, they are, quite simply, referring to the use of practices, ways of thinking, or imaginative scenarios that are not what most people would call standard. It's about stepping outside the usual boundaries of what is expected in intimate encounters. The word itself, you know, actually comes from the idea of a little bend or a slight twist in one's personal ways of behaving, especially in a sexual sense. So, it's not straight, so to speak, but has a bit of a curve to it, which is kind of interesting to think about.

The very meaning of the word "kinky" can, literally, be about something that is closely twisted or tightly curled, like hair that isn't straight. This gives you a bit of a visual for the idea of something that isn't quite the norm. When you use the word to describe something, particularly a sexual practice or a personal preference, you are, basically, saying that it is something unusual. It might be seen as a bit strange by most people, or at least, not what they would typically expect. This characteristic of being out of the ordinary is, in fact, a core part of what the word means when applied to intimate matters.

Often, too, the term "kinky" is used to point out traits that are not conventional or are, perhaps, a bit peculiar. It helps to mark someone or something as being unique or, just, different from the general run of things. In a very intimate setting, this word points to practices that go beyond what is commonly accepted or understood as mainstream. It might, you know, be used as a slang term for showing or appealing to tastes that are seen as bizarre or, sometimes, even a little bit outside the usual path, especially when talking about sexual or very personal desires. So, it's about what stands out, really.

There are, in fact, some examples that come to mind when thinking about this sort of intimate behavior. These can include things like fetishism or practices that involve sadomasochism, among others. These are, basically, examples of preferences or behaviors that are not considered conventional. It's like, if someone is described as having "kinky" interests, they might, very often, also be described as having a fetish, and if someone has a fetish, they are, generally, also considered to be "kinky." However, it is worth noting that a specific fetish might not, in itself, be considered "kinky" in every single way, which is a subtle point of difference, you know.

What makes kinky bedroom ideas safe and sound?

When you consider exploring any sort of intimate ideas that are a bit outside the norm, it is, absolutely, crucial that everyone involved feels secure and respected. The source material talks about how exploring these kinds of practices involves, first and foremost, getting permission from everyone involved. This means, you know, making sure that each person freely and clearly agrees to what is happening. It’s not just a quick nod, but a genuine agreement that comes from a place of comfort and willingness. This initial step is, basically, the foundation for any kind of shared intimate experience, especially when it involves something that might be seen as unconventional. It’s about making sure everyone is on the same page, which is, truly, very important.

Another really important part of making these kinky bedroom ideas work well is, as a matter of fact, open and honest talking. The source says that communication is key. This means speaking up about what you like, what you don't like, and what makes you feel good or, perhaps, a little bit uneasy. It’s about sharing your thoughts and feelings throughout the experience, not just at the beginning. This back-and-forth conversation helps everyone stay connected and ensures that no one feels left out or uncomfortable. It’s a continuous process, you know, of checking in with each other, which really helps to build a sense of trust and safety. Without this kind of open dialogue, things can, quite easily, go awry, so it's a fundamental piece of the puzzle.

Finally, and this is, honestly, just as vital, is the need for everyone to understand their own personal limits. The text mentions that knowing and respecting these boundaries is a big part of exploring intimate practices. This means knowing what you are comfortable with and what you are not, and being able to express that clearly. It also means, pretty much, respecting your partner's limits, even if they are different from your own. If someone says "no" or "stop," that means "no" or "stop," without any question. This mutual respect for boundaries creates a space where people can feel truly safe to explore, knowing that their feelings and comfort are, actually, the most important thing. It is, basically, about creating a shared experience where everyone feels valued and protected, which is, after all, what intimacy should be about.

Is there a difference between kinky and fetish?

The text touches on a very interesting point about the connection between being "kinky" and having a "fetish." It suggests that if someone is considered kinky, they are, very often, also likely to have a fetish. And, conversely, if someone has a fetish, they are, typically, also considered kinky. This shows that the two terms are, in a way, quite closely related and often go hand-in-hand. It’s like they share a lot of common ground in the world of unconventional interests. So, you know, there's a strong link there, which is pretty clear.

However, the text also points out that there is a distinction, a subtle difference, between the two ideas. It mentions that a specific fetish might not, in itself, be considered "kinky" in every single way. This means that while there's a lot of overlap, a particular fetish might be a very focused, specific interest, whereas "kinky" can be a broader term that covers a wider range of unconventional practices or preferences. So, you know, while a fetish is a type of kinky interest, not every kinky interest is necessarily a very narrow fetish. It’s a bit like how all squares are rectangles, but not all rectangles are squares, if that makes sense.

This subtle difference means that while someone's overall intimate behavior might be described as kinky because it includes many unconventional elements, a fetish is a more precise term for a very particular object, body part, or situation that causes sexual excitement. So, you could say that "kinky" is more of a general description for a person who enjoys things that are outside the norm, while a "fetish" is a specific example of one of those things. It's about the scope of the interest, really. One is more general, the other is more particular, which is, actually, quite an important distinction for some people.
